Ensuring a glowing skin health is not solely dependent on genetics—it necessitates a committed skincare regimen. Since the skin is our most expansive organ, it is subject to various external pollutants, ultraviolet radiation, and multiple elements that influence its condition. A structured regimen featuring cleansing, hydration, masques, serums, and pure oils is essential to keeping healthy, glowing skin.
Washing the face every day is the basis for a successful beauty regimen. During daily activities, the skin accumulates dirt, oil, and pollutants, if left unchecked, can lead to breakouts, a tired look, and skin issues. Cleansing eliminates these impurities, making sure a clean facial area. Yet, one must to use a non-irritating cleanser suited for one’s skin type to avoid dehydration. Harsh products may strip natural oils, leading to sensitivity. Those with delicate skin must choose dermatologist-recommended options. Those with excess sebum should consider gel-based washes that regulate oil without overcompensating. Nourishing face washes are ideal for dry skin, providing hydration while cleansing.
After washing, hydration is the next crucial step in any skincare routine. Moisturizers work to restore moisture, stopping flakiness and irritation. Every skin type, hydration is necessary. People dealing with acne can opt for oil-free hydrators that provide hydration while allowing the skin to breathe. Parched complexions, a richer option is more effective. People with natural face moisturizers fluctuating skin needs requires a mix of textures to maintain equilibrium. With regular application, a good moisturizer maintains soft, radiant texture.
Facial oils are highly recommended for their skin-replenishing properties. In contrast to traditional hydrators, natural oils deliver nutrients more effectively to enhance long-lasting hydration. Oils like rosehip oil, which contain essential fatty acids, help to repair. For those with oily skin, lightweight oils including grapeseed help balance. Aging skin see the most results with deeply hydrating oils such as avocado, to combat fine lines. Adding a beauty oil to a daily routine supports a plump complexion, leading to improved skin texture.
